If you think Tom Daschle has been hanging out in South Dakota since his Senatorial defeat, think again. He’s been in Washington DC working for the firm Alston & Bird. The WaPo says he’s never been a lobbyists but admits that Alston & Bird have a lobbying arm. Of course it tends to stretch credulity that a powerful and well-connected former Senate leader would be employed by such a firm, with such an "arm" and never be called to aid in any Captiol Hill lobbying effort. ... ' Matthew Yglesias : "It doesn't come as a shock to see that Tom Daschle will be tapped as HHS Secretary . The more interesting news is the notion that Daschle 'will also reportedly be given a policy portfolio that stretches beyond the department in order to help shepherd health-care reform legislation in 2009.' Needless to say, it makes a ton of sense to ask a former Senate Majority Leader to lend a hand on doing legislative work rather than thinking of him primarily as someone to run the HHS bureaucracy.
